Vietnam Map | Black Grey Abstract Painting Map of Vietnam Wall …
Rating: 982 reviews from 1 sources
Reviews
Selected Review of 982 Reviews
Amazing customer service after I realised the product wouldn’t arrive in time (my own fault for not reading the delivery dates properly) I … Read full review
www.etsy.com